Mohammed Kudus clinches West Ham United’s Goal of the Month award

Ghanaian attacking midfielder Mohammed Kudus has secured West Ham United’s Goal of the Month for October with his spectacular goal against Newcastle United.

The former Ajax talisman, coming off the bench, played a crucial role in helping West Ham secure a point against the Magpies at the London Olympic Stadium last month.

Kudus faced tough competition from teammate Lucas Paqueta, who scored a brace against Freiburg, as well as strikes from Roki Ueki of the women’s team and Gideon Kodua of the U21 side.

🇬🇭 Mohammed Kudus’ late strike against Newcastle has been voted as West Ham’s goal of the month for October ⚽️

Since his summer move to London in the summer transfer window, Kudus has netted five goals for the Hammers.
